Old Post Office (Kirkwood, Delaware)

Old Post Office is a historic home and post office building located at Kirkwood, New Castle County, Delaware. It was built about 1870, and is a two-story, five bay, frame double house with a mansard roof in the Second Empire style. The roof has decorative slate and the front facade features a full-width porch supported by five chamfered, wooden posts. Part of the house was once occupied by a post office and store.[2]

It was added to the National Register of Historic Places in 1982.[1]
